Do you work with blood test results?

Yes, I welcome clients to share recent bloodwork or other testing they have done with medical practitioners. This information can be valuable to help identify or confirm suspected nutrient deficiencies and immune challenges

Do you use supplements?

Yes. I will provide all clients with specific supplement recommendations based on symptoms, deficiencies, and existing test results. Supplementation for children and seniors will consider their unique needs (e.g. liquids / powders). When clients are already using supplementation, I will advise on their current protocol, and augment with any necessary additions.

How long do most of your clients follow the GAPS Diet protocol for?

That depends. I have some clients who are ready to move beyond the GAPS Diet after a few months, and others who choose to stay on a variation of the protocol for many years, because it continues to provide benefit.
